Explosions in Minecraft don’t use a physics engine. They fire rays. Specifically, they iterate over the surface cells of a 16x16x16 grid (skipping the interior), creating ~1,352 rays pointing outward from the explosion center:

从长远视角审视,There's prior art here: for example, the Effection library achieves structured concurrency with no new JS features by asking you to write your async code with generators instead of async functions. This lets its executor interrupt execution at any await point (or rather yield, since these are generators), which it uses to do cancelation (even triggering finally blocks because of how generators work). This gives you structured concurrency much like Python's.
在这一背景下,One straightforward option is to modify both the query planner and the query executor to give them a concept of a material field that's pulled as a dependency instead of as something specified in the query. These "dependency fields" should be kept around so we can use them to calculate virtual fields, but they shouldn't be included in the final query results. There are other design considerations we need to keep in mind - for example, we probably want to find ways to pull these dependency fields in the same requests that we make when pulling "normal" material fields, etc. etc.
